 ;;; This module implements "G-expressions", or "gexps".  Gexps are like
 ;;; S-expressions (sexps), with two differences:
 ;;;
-;;;   1. References (un-quotations) to derivations or packages in a gexp are
-;;;      replaced by the corresponding output file name; in addition, the
-;;;      'ungexp-native' unquote-like form allows code to explicitly refer to
-;;;      the native code of a given package, in case of cross-compilation;
+;;;   1. References (un-quotations) to derivations or packages in a gexp
+;;;   are replaced by the corresponding output store path or file name;
+;;;   in addition, the 'ungexp-native' unquote-like form allows code to
+;;;   explicitly refer to the native code of a given package, in case
+;;;   of cross-compilation;
 ;;;
 ;;;   2. Gexps embed information about the derivations they refer to.
 ;;;
